V241 JRY is a 2000 Ford Focus in Red with a 1,388c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 52.9%.
Across all 2000 Ford Focus models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.9% with a typical mileage of 90,238 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Focus f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,055,468 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V241 JRY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Focus typ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 26 years old, this Ford Focus is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
